The Cannes Film Festival is celebrating its 65th anniversary this year and has chosen one of the most iconic faces of movie history for its poster. Photographed by Otto L. Bettmann , Marilyn Monroe is blowing a candle on a birthday cake. Looking at it, her unforgettable rendition of  “Happy Birthday”, which she sung to President Kennedy in 1962, springs to mind…

It is also a touching tribute to the actress. August 5th will mark the 50th anniversary of her death.   Check out the poster after the jump.  The 65th Cannes Film Festival runs from May 16 -27th.

The official press release explains why Marilyn Monroe was the perfect choice:

“Fifty years after her death, Marilyn is still a major figure in world cinema, an eternal icon, whose grace, mystery and power of seduction remain resolutely contemporary. Each of her screen appearances sparks the imagination. The Festival poster captures Marilyn by surprise in an intimate moment where myth meets reality – a moving tribute to the anniversary of her passing, which coincides with the Festival anniversary. 
She enchants us with this promising gesture: a seductively blown kiss. The Festival is a temple of glamour and Marilyn is its perfect incarnation. Their coming together symbolises the ideal of simplicity and elegance.”

The Cannes Film Festival will run from May 16 to 27. Italian actor and filmmaker Nanni Moretti will preside over the jury.
